Mango Blinding Lights Eau de Parfum is a unisex fragrance released in 2024 by Mango.
The fragrance is part of the Urban Beats collection and reveals a contemporary side of the brand: light, urban and designed to bring pleasure to everyday moments.
This eau de parfum is for those who enjoy sweet compositions without restricting themselves to either a masculine or feminine wardrobe.
Mango began in sunny Barcelona in 1984 with fashion clothing, and over time the brand became a recognizable symbol of Mediterranean style and accessible luxury.
Blinding Lights continues this aesthetic in fragrance form, combining a soft gourmand character with a comfortable musky presence.
The fragrance feels especially well suited to the wardrobe of those who appreciate understated yet expressive sweetness.
At the heart of the composition is a sweet duet of praline and vanilla, enhanced by the velvety texture of cashmeran.
This combination creates a warm, cozy impression and makes Mango Blinding Lights a pleasant choice for anyone looking for a soft gourmand fragrance for everyday wear.
Its scent feels cohesive and rounded, without sharp transitions between the individual stages of development.
At the same time, Blinding Lights does not try to be loud or dramatic.
Its character is rather relaxed and friendly: the fragrance envelops the skin in a delicate, slightly sweet cloud that easily blends into everyday looks.
For this reason, the perfume is suitable for walks, meeting friends, studying, a low-key office dress code and relaxed evenings out.
Mango Blinding Lights is described as having a subtle sillage, so the composition will appeal to those who prefer an intimate scent and do not want to overwhelm the space around them.
On skin, it is best applied using the “walk into the cloud” technique: spray the perfume in front of you and gently walk through the scented mist.
This method helps distribute the composition delicately while preserving a sense of lightness.
For clothing, two to three sprays are recommended, targeting areas where the fragrance can evaporate gradually.
Start with a minimal amount and increase the dosage if necessary: sweet notes may feel more pronounced on fabric than on skin.
For a more beautiful development, apply the eau de parfum to clean, moisturized skin and do not rub it in after spraying.

The database does not list separate top, middle, and base notes for Mango Blinding Lights, so no classic three-tiered pyramid is provided.
The composition features a blended combination of three accords: Cashmeran, praline, and vanilla.
Cashmeran adds a soft musky-woody texture, praline provides an enticing sweetness, while vanilla makes the scent warmer and rounder.
Together, they create a gourmand, musky, and sweet character with a cozy, delicate development.
